Housing Stock in Wieliszew Municipality 2019

In 2019, Wieliszew municipality ranked 304 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 1,837 units +41.01% between 2014-2019, reaching 6,316.

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in top 10% for housing growth rate. Within Legionowski county, ranked 3 of 5 municipalities. In Masovian province, ranked 38.

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Legionowski county municipalities within Masovian province.
